Ueno Onshi Koen Park

A park commonly known as “Ueno Park” in Taito-ku. The park is a home to various cultural facilities, including museums, art museums, and the zoo. It is also famous for the statue of Takamori Saigo, one of the most famous last samurais, created by renowned sculptor, Koun Takamura. The park is featured as filming location for various movies and TV dramas, including NHK’s asadora Amachan. The park surely is one of the most popular parks in Tokyo, where its visitors can enjoy various appearances that change season to season, and its Shinobigaoka situated on the hill being designated as one of Japan's Top 100 Cherry Blossom Viewing Sites.
